Impact of Economic Events on HRL Backtesting
Macro-economic events such as interest rate changes can greatly impact HRL backtesting results. These events can influence consumer spending patterns and overall market sentiment, affecting the stock price of companies like Hormel Foods. For example, a decrease in interest rates may lead to increased consumer spending on HRL products, driving up its stock price and skewing backtesting results. On the other hand, a trade war or economic recession can lead to decreased consumer confidence, resulting in lower sales and stock prices for companies like Hormel Foods. It is important for backtesting models to account for these macro-economic events in order to accurately assess HRL's performance in different market conditions.

Some of the disadvantages of backtesting include the risk of overfitting, where a trading strategy performs well on historical data but fails in real markets. Backtesting also relies on assumptions and historical data that may not accurately reflect future market conditions. It can be time-consuming and labor-intensive to properly conduct backtesting, and there is also a danger of data snooping bias if multiple strategies are tested and only the best results are reported. Additionally, backtesting may not account for factors such as slippage, trading costs, and market impact, which can affect the performance of a strategy in live trading.

It depends on the trading strategy being tested. In general, 100 trades can provide a good indication of a strategy's effectiveness, but more trades would yield a more robust analysis. For strategies with high-frequency trading, 100 trades may not be sufficient. However, for longer-term strategies, 100 trades could be a decent sample size. It's always recommended to backtest a strategy with as many trades as possible to ensure a more accurate evaluation of its performance.
